Question
if qr ≅ rs, qt = 5v - 41, and st = 2v - 8, what is the value of v?
Step1: Apply the perpendicular bisector theorem
Since \(QR = RS\) and \(RT\perp QS\), by the perpendicular bisector theorem, \(QT = ST\).
Step2: Set up the equation
Set \(5v - 41=2v - 8\).
Step3: Solve for \(v\)
Subtract \(2v\) from both sides: \(5v-2v - 41=2v-2v - 8\), which simplifies to \(3v-41=-8\).
Add \(41\) to both sides: \(3v-41 + 41=-8 + 41\), so \(3v = 33\).
Divide both sides by \(3\): \(v=\frac{33}{3}=11\).
